Football Program Proposes Changes to Helmet Reconditioning Plan


The Caldwell County High School Football Program has proposed changes to their helmet reconditioning plan.
At a meeting Tuesday night Head Coach Will Barnes addressed Board of Education members stating that helmet reconditioning is required every two years in order to comply to safety standards.

He added that at the high school they send helmets off every year but he noticed that was not the case in the middle school program.


Barnes then proposed that the board take over reconditioning costs in order to allow the athletic departments at each school to save the funds to purchase new equipment, including helmets.

Superintendent Nate Huggins stressed that Barnes’ reconditioning plan was just an informational proposal and no action would be required at this time.
